【发布时间】:2017-09-28 14:53:31
【问题描述】:
我已经实现了一个 URL 方案,用于在付款后重定向回我的应用程序。当网页直接返回我的应用程序时,应用程序应该在当前视图上打开一个导航控制器。 (所以打开它模式)。
如何通过func application(_ application: UIApplication, open url: URL, sourceApplication: String?, annotation: Any) -> Bool-方法中的 AppDelete 执行此操作?
提前致谢!
【问题讨论】:
-
@the4kman 嗨,不同的是我想在当前视图上打开它。
-
您的目标版本是什么?比 iOS 9 高吗?
-
@MassimilianoDelMaestro 是的! iOS 10+
-
@RickdeJong 然后要小心,无论您使用何种方法以模态方式呈现您的视图,方法“application(_ application:open:sourceApplication:annotation:) -> Bool”自 iOS 9 起已弃用。请改用较新的“application(_:open:options:)”。
标签: ios swift swift3 appdelegate